Occupied Paris, 1941: All members of the Jewish community are instructed to identify themselves to authorities. Jeweler Joseph Haffmann (Daniel Auteuil), fearing the worst, arranges for his family to flee the city and offers his employee François Mercier (Gilles Lellouche) the chance to take over his store until the conflict subsides. But his own attempts to escape are thwarted, and Haffmann is forced to seek his assistant’s protection. As the assistant and his wife move into the Haffmann home, the agreement turns into a Faustian bargain, one that will forever change the fate of all.

Awards:  Audience Award Gold Coast International Film Festival 2022, Audience Award – Cleveland Jewish Film Festival 2022, Audience Award – Aspen Filmfest 2022, Audience Award – Best Narrative San Francisco Jewish Film Festival 2022
